## Deployment

Queuewright compacts segment logs every six hours. Deploy the compactor alongside each broker; never run two compactors per partition. Disk headroom must stay above 20% or compaction aborts mid-pass and leaves tombstones. Contractors: do not tune retention by hand — all settings flow from the Hollowpine config service. The compactor starts with the following configuration values.

service settings:
FRAMIR_LOG_LEVEL=debug
FRAMIR_METRICS_HOST=metrics.framir.tolvaqcorp.corp
FRAMIR_POOL_SIZE=16

# Env Vars — Stale-Cache Postmortem (Glimmerfeed)

For this week's sync: the stale-cache incident traced back to `GLIMMER_CACHE_TTL` being unset in staging, so the invalidator silently defaulted to 24 hours. We audited every variable and found one more gap — the invalidation webhook was running unauthenticated. The remediation is one line in the environment file:

env line for kawif-fadug: RELAY_SECRET20=06912eabac08d98736ad

Quick note on the Haulwise fuel report PR: the per-vehicle rollup looks right, but support keeps asking why numbers shift overnight — it's the smoothing window, not a bug. Maybe link this comment in the FAQ? Also, the thresholds for flagging outlier burn rates are tunable, not magic. For reference, the current settings are as follows.

tuning table, kawep-tawif:
CAPS = {
    "olidor": 80,
    "belion": 7,
    "quenys": 225,
    "druox": 839,
    "fraath": 482,
}